App based on pokemon go


$3,000.00

Project Briefing: ExploraFortal Project Objective: ExploraFortal is a gamified tourism app, inspired by Pokémon GO, aimed at encouraging tourists to explore tourist attractions in Fortaleza and, in the future, other cities. The app provides an interactive experience where users earn tokens by visiting tourist spots, which can be exchanged for real prizes such as tours, dinners, and discounts at local establishments. Main Features: Gamified Exploration: Missions to visit tourist spots. Check-in via GPS and image recognition (photograph the location). Access to historical information and curiosities about each visited point. Rewards System: Accumulated tokens to exchange for prizes. Rewards include sightseeing tours, hotel stays, restaurant discounts, and more. Interactive Maps and Activities: Interactive map with nearby tourist spots. Extra activities such as quizzes about the city and photographic challenges. Integration with Local Commerce: Local businesses can register services to offer sponsored prizes for tourists who complete challenges. Multilingual Mode: Available in Portuguese, English, and Spanish. Technical Requirements (Software and Apps) Recommended Technologies: App Platform: React Native or Flutter for cross-platform development (iOS and Android). Kotlin (Android) and Swift (iOS) for native versions, if necessary. Backend: Node.js or Ruby on Rails for server and database management. Firebase can be used for authentication and real-time notifications. PostgreSQL or Firebase for the database. Geolocation: Google Maps API or Mapbox for map integration and geolocation. Geolocation API for tracking tourist spots and validating check-ins. Image Recognition: Google Vision API or OpenCV for image recognition of tourist spots and validation of photos uploaded by users. Tokens and Blockchain System (Optional): Blockchain (optional) can be used to ensure transparency and security in token management. If not opting for blockchain, Firebase or PostgreSQL will be sufficient for managing tokens and transactions. Push Notifications: Firebase Cloud Messaging (FCM) for sending push notifications and reminders about challenges, prizes, and tourist spots. Design Tools: Figma or Adobe XD for creating interface prototypes. Sketch or InVision for design collaboration with developers. Testing and Monitoring: Google Analytics or Mixpanel to track app usage, conversion rates, and performance metrics. Crashlytics or Sentry for monitoring app errors and failures. Required Team: Project Manager: Responsibilities: Coordinate the development phases, deadlines, team management, and communication with investors/partners. Qualifications: Experience in managing technology projects, especially in apps and gamification. ux/ui designer: responsibilities: design and user experience (visual interface, usability, prototypes, screen flows). Qualifications: Experience in mobile app design, knowledge of tools such as Figma, Sketch, or Adobe XD. Developers: Mobile Developer: Responsible for building the app for Android and iOS. Experience with React Native, Flutter, Kotlin, or Swift. Backend Developer: Build and maintain server infrastructure, integration with APIs, and databases. AI/Image Recognition Specialist: Responsible for implementing photo validation using Google Vision or OpenCV. Geolocation Engineer: Implement map features and location tracking. Marketing and Partnerships: Responsibilities: Plan digital marketing campaigns, establish partnerships with local businesses, influencers, and tourist attractions. Qualifications: Experience in digital marketing and user engagement strategies. Short-Term Goals: Clear definition of the value proposition for tourists and local businesses. Prototyping of the main app screens. Initial development of the MVP, with core features such as geolocation, check-in, and rewards. Long-Term Goals: Geographic expansion to other tourist cities. Integration with local businesses, offering more services and promotions within the app. Increase in partnerships, sponsors, and diversification of monetization models (e.g., Experience marketplace). Next Steps: Initial meeting to align with the team and finalize decisions. Development of the MVP, focusing on core functionalities. Beta launch and start of commercial partnerships. This technical briefing summarizes the needs and expectations for the ExploraFortal project, providing a clear view of the technologies and roles of each collaborator involved. With this plan in hand, you can align expectations with potential collaborators and begin executing the project on a solid foundation. Let me know if you need any changes! BuscarCategory: IT & ProgrammingSubcategory: Apps programming. Android, iOS and othersWhat is the scope of the project?: Create a new appIs this a project or a position?: ProjectI currently have: I have specificationsRequired availability: As neededRequired platforms: Android, iPhone, iPadI need to: Create an appApp type: Utility - Utility application (flash, calculator, etc.)Back-end is required: YesPayment gateway: Yes

Keyword: Backend Development

Price: $3000.0

Android Geolocation iPhone Node.js Responsive Web Design Artificial intelligence React Native UX Writing

 

Integrate Chatbot into React/Next.js Project

I'm looking for a skilled developer to enhance my existing project with AI capabilities. This project is built using React 19, 15, Appwrite, TailwindCSS, ShadCN, and TypeScript. Your primary task will be to integrate a chatbot using Dialogflow into the application...

View Job
Backend Fix for Flask App

N/D

View Job
Looking for a Seasoned Backend Developer

I'm looking for a seasoned backend developer who is proficient in Java, Go/GoLang, Ruby, Python, .Net, C# and so on. Would hire the most experienced and seasoned developer.Category: IT & ProgrammingSubcategory: Web developmentWhat is the scope of the project?: ...

View Job